Files
3f83fc85-79f7-4568-b7a0-3e1…/src/app/page.tsx
2026-06-09 15:59:49 +00:00

298 lines
19 KiB
TypeScript

"use client";
import { ThemeProvider } from "@/providers/themeProvider/ThemeProvider";
import ReactLenis from "lenis/react";
import ContactText from '@/components/sections/contact/ContactText';
import FaqSplitText from '@/components/sections/faq/FaqSplitText';
import FeatureBento from '@/components/sections/feature/FeatureBento';
import FooterLogoReveal from '@/components/sections/footer/FooterLogoReveal';
import HeroOverlayTestimonial from '@/components/sections/hero/HeroOverlayTestimonial';
import NavbarStyleApple from '@/components/navbar/NavbarStyleApple/NavbarStyleApple';
import ProductCardOne from '@/components/sections/product/ProductCardOne';
import SplitAbout from '@/components/sections/about/SplitAbout';
import TeamCardSix from '@/components/sections/team/TeamCardSix';
import TestimonialCardThirteen from '@/components/sections/testimonial/TestimonialCardThirteen';
import ContactSplitForm from '@/components/sections/contact/ContactSplitForm';
import MobileStickyBand from '@/components/MobileStickyBand';
import { MapPin, ShieldCheck, Smile, Sparkles, Zap } from "lucide-react";
export default function LandingPage() {
return (
<ThemeProvider
defaultButtonVariant="expand-hover"
defaultTextAnimation="reveal-blur"
borderRadius="soft"
contentWidth="mediumLarge"
sizing="mediumLargeSizeMediumTitles"
background="noise"
cardStyle="soft-shadow"
primaryButtonStyle="gradient"
secondaryButtonStyle="solid"
headingFontWeight="medium"
>
<ReactLenis root>
<div id="nav" data-section="nav">
<NavbarStyleApple
navItems={[
{
name: "Accueil", id: "#home"},
{
name: "À Propos", id: "#about"},
{
name: "Services", id: "#services"},
{
name: "Équipe", id: "#team"},
{
name: "Témoignages", id: "#testimonials"},
{
name: "FAQ", id: "#faq"},
{
name: "Contact Rapide", id: "#contact"},
{
name: "Contact & Accès", id: "#contact-details"},
]}
brandName="Dr Gharbi Mounib"
/>
</div>
<div id="home" data-section="home">
<HeroOverlayTestimonial
title="Votre Sourire, Notre Spécialité. Des Soins Dentaires d'Excellence."
description="Découvrez une approche moderne et personnalisée de la stomatologie et de l'esthétique dentaire. Notre équipe d'orthodontistes et de dentistes vous offre des soins complets pour un sourire sain et éclatant."
testimonials={[
{
name: "Fatma B.", handle: "@fatma.b", testimonial: "Une équipe formidable et des soins impeccables. Je recommande vivement le Dr Gharbi Mounib pour son professionnalisme et sa gentillesse.", rating: 5,
imageSrc: "http://img.b2bpic.net/free-photo/business-woman-office-using-phone_1303-21362.jpg", imageAlt: "Fatma B."},
{
name: "Karim M.", handle: "@karim.m", testimonial: "Enfin un dentiste en qui on peut avoir confiance à El Mourouj. Prise en charge rapide et efficace pour mon urgence dentaire.", rating: 5,
imageSrc: "http://img.b2bpic.net/free-photo/smiling-young-handsome-man-looking-camera_23-2147891187.jpg", imageAlt: "Karim M."},
{
name: "Amina S.", handle: "@amina.s", testimonial: "Le meilleur cabinet dentaire de la région ! L'ambiance est rassurante et les résultats des traitements sont au-delà de mes attentes.", rating: 5,
imageSrc: "http://img.b2bpic.net/free-photo/senior-woman-with-lipstick_23-2148275209.jpg", imageAlt: "Amina S."},
{
name: "Youssef T.", handle: "@youssef.t", testimonial: "Mon fils n'a plus peur d'aller chez le dentiste grâce à l'approche douce et professionnelle de toute l'équipe.", rating: 5,
imageSrc: "http://img.b2bpic.net/free-photo/girl-smiling_23-2147580806.jpg", imageAlt: "Youssef T."},
{
name: "Leila H.", handle: "@leila.h", testimonial: "Des soins esthétiques de grande qualité. Mon sourire n'a jamais été aussi beau, merci Dr Gharbi Mounib !", rating: 5,
imageSrc: "http://img.b2bpic.net/free-photo/coffee-time-me-please_329181-17310.jpg", imageAlt: "Leila H."},
]}
testimonialRotationInterval={6000}
buttons={[
{
text: "Prendre rendez-vous maintenant", href: "tel:+216XXXXXXXX"},
{
text: "Contacter via WhatsApp", href: "https://wa.me/216XXXXXXXX"},
]}
avatars={[
{
src: "http://img.b2bpic.net/free-photo/front-view-smiley-nurse_23-2148501062.jpg", alt: "Patient 1"},
{
src: "http://img.b2bpic.net/free-photo/portrait-handsome-african-american-man-with-moustache-smiling-white-teeth-looking-happy-confident-standing-checked-shirt-against-white-background_176420-46881.jpg", alt: "Patient 2"},
{
src: "http://img.b2bpic.net/free-photo/stylish-woman-wearing-yellow-bandana_273609-13308.jpg", alt: "Patient 3"},
{
src: "http://img.b2bpic.net/free-photo/cute-five-year-old-girl-poses-expresses-positive-emotions-has-ginger-hair-wears-warm-winter-sweater-glad-be-photographed-poses-against-pink-wall-sincere-emotions-kids_273609-42682.jpg", alt: "Patient 4"},
{
src: "http://img.b2bpic.net/free-photo/portrait-attractive-stylish-senior-caucasian-female-pensioner-with-pixie-short-hairstyle-spending-day-home-standing-living-room-wearing-elegant-blue-dress-smiling-happily_343059-2673.jpg", alt: "Patient 5"},
]}
avatarText="Nos patients témoignent de leur satisfaction"
imageSrc="http://img.b2bpic.net/free-photo/attractive-patient-redviolet-dress-laying-dental-chair-while-female-dentist-treating-her-teeth-with-special-instruments_627829-9769.jpg"
imageAlt="Modern dental clinic interior"
showDimOverlay={true}
showBlur={true}
tag="Stomatologie & Esthétique Dentaire"
tagIcon={Smile}
tagAnimation="reveal-blur"
/>
</div>
<div id="about" data-section="about">
<SplitAbout
textboxLayout="default"
useInvertedBackground={true}
imagePosition="right"
title="À Propos du Dr. Gharbi Mounib"
description="Le Dr. Gharbi Mounib et son équipe dévouée vous accueillent dans un environnement moderne et chaleureux à El Mourouj. Nous sommes engagés à fournir des soins dentaires de la plus haute qualité, alliant expertise et technologies avancées pour votre confort et votre santé bucco-dentaire. Notre priorité est de créer une expérience dentaire positive et sans stress pour chaque patient."
bulletPoints={[
{
title: "Expertise Certifiée", description: "Des années d'expérience et une formation continue pour les meilleurs traitements."},
{
title: "Technologies Modernes", description: "Utilisation d'équipements de pointe pour des diagnostics précis et des soins efficaces."},
{
title: "Approche Personnalisée", description: "Chaque plan de traitement est adapté aux besoins uniques de nos patients."},
]}
imageSrc="http://img.b2bpic.net/free-photo/beautiful-girl-dentist_1157-18577.jpg"
imageAlt="Dentist examining a patient in a modern dental clinic"
mediaAnimation="slide-up"
/>
</div>
<div id="services" data-section="services">
<FeatureBento
animationType="slide-up"
textboxLayout="default"
useInvertedBackground={false}
features={[
{
title: "Dentisterie Générale", description: "Examens de routine, nettoyages, obturations et traitements des caries pour une santé bucco-dentaire durable.", bentoComponent: "reveal-icon", icon: ShieldCheck
},
{
title: "Dentisterie Esthétique", description: "Blanchiment dentaire, facettes et couronnes pour sublimer votre sourire et renforcer votre confiance.", bentoComponent: "reveal-icon", icon: Sparkles
},
{
title: "Urgences Dentaires", description: "Prise en charge rapide et efficace des douleurs aiguës, traumatismes et autres urgences dentaires.", bentoComponent: "reveal-icon", icon: Zap
},
{
title: "Pédodontie", description: "Des soins adaptés aux enfants pour les aider à développer de bonnes habitudes d'hygiène dès le plus jeune âge.", bentoComponent: "reveal-icon", icon: Smile
},
]}
title="Nos Services Dentaires Complets"
description="Nous offrons une gamme complète de traitements pour toute la famille, assurant une santé bucco-dentaire optimale et un sourire éclatant. De la prévention aux interventions complexes, votre bien-être est notre priorité."
/>
</div>
<div id="team" data-section="team">
<TeamCardSix
animationType="slide-up"
textboxLayout="default"
gridVariant="three-columns-all-equal-width"
useInvertedBackground={true}
members={[
{
id: "dr-gharbi", name: "Dr. Gharbi Mounib", role: "Chirurgien Dentiste", imageSrc: "http://img.b2bpic.net/free-photo/portrait-successful-physician-standing-with-arms-crossed-against-greenscreen_482257-122096.jpg", imageAlt: "Dr. Gharbi Mounib"},
{
id: "assistant-1", name: "Sarah K.", role: "Assistante Dentaire", imageSrc: "http://img.b2bpic.net/free-photo/portrait-dentistry-assistant-looking-camera-standing-stomatology-clinic-caucasian-woman-with-nurse-occupation-working-dental-office-wearing-medical-uniform-teethcare_482257-28172.jpg", imageAlt: "Sarah K., Dental Assistant"},
{
id: "assistant-2", name: "Mehdi B.", role: "Hygiéniste Dentaire", imageSrc: "http://img.b2bpic.net/free-photo/joyful-blinked-young-male-doctor-wearing-doctor-uniform-with-stethoscope-showing-tongue-isolated-orange-wall-with-copy-space_141793-91801.jpg", imageAlt: "Mehdi B., Dental Hygienist"},
]}
title="Notre Équipe Dévouée"
description="Rencontrez les professionnels qui mettent leur expertise et leur passion au service de votre sourire. Chaque membre de notre équipe est là pour vous offrir les meilleurs soins et un accompagnement personnalisé."
/>
</div>
<div id="treatments" data-section="treatments">
<ProductCardOne
animationType="slide-up"
textboxLayout="default"
gridVariant="two-columns-alternating-heights"
useInvertedBackground={false}
products={[
{
id: "p-cleaning", name: "Détartrage & Nettoyage", price: "À partir de 80 TND", imageSrc: "http://img.b2bpic.net/free-photo/close-up-sustainable-tooth-brush-alternatives_23-2149165684.jpg", imageAlt: "Détartrage et nettoyage dentaire"},
{
id: "p-implants", name: "Implants Dentaires", price: "Sur devis", imageSrc: "http://img.b2bpic.net/free-photo/3d-representation-dental-health-hygiene_23-2150473214.jpg", imageAlt: "Implants dentaires"},
{
id: "p-whitening", name: "Blanchiment Dentaire", price: "À partir de 400 TND", imageSrc: "http://img.b2bpic.net/free-photo/close-up-shot-sensual-tender-african-american-girlfriend-with-blond-haircut-making-soft-lovely-gazed-smiling-lovely-looking-down-shy-as-if-seducing-touching-face-white-wall_176420-35305.jpg", imageAlt: "Blanchiment dentaire"},
{
id: "p-orthodontics", name: "Orthodontie (Aligners invisibles)", price: "Sur devis", imageSrc: "http://img.b2bpic.net/free-photo/portrait-young-woman-posing-with-stylish-glasses_114579-55290.jpg", imageAlt: "Orthodontie aligners invisibles"},
{
id: "p-fillings", name: "Obturations Esthétiques", price: "À partir de 120 TND", imageSrc: "http://img.b2bpic.net/free-photo/bunch-small-fresh-fish_23-2148263886.jpg", imageAlt: "Obturations dentaires esthétiques"},
{
id: "p-emergencies", name: "Consultation Urgence", price: "100 TND", imageSrc: "http://img.b2bpic.net/free-photo/expressive-young-girl-posing-studio_176474-75368.jpg", imageAlt: "Consultation urgence dentaire"},
]}
title="Découvrez Nos Traitements Spécialisés"
description="Des solutions innovantes et personnalisées pour répondre à tous vos besoins dentaires, de la prévention à la restauration esthétique. Nous utilisons des techniques avancées pour des résultats optimaux."
/>
</div>
<div id="testimonials" data-section="testimonials">
<TestimonialCardThirteen
animationType="slide-up"
textboxLayout="default"
useInvertedBackground={true}
testimonials={[
{
id: "t1", name: "Sarah Johnson", handle: "@sarahj", testimonial: "Le Dr Gharbi Mounib est exceptionnel ! L'équipe est accueillante, et les soins sont d'une qualité irréprochable. Je suis ravie de mon nouveau sourire.", rating: 5,
imageSrc: "http://img.b2bpic.net/free-photo/beautiful-girl-sitting-dentist-s-office_1157-28568.jpg"},
{
id: "t2", name: "Michael Chen", handle: "@michaelc", testimonial: "J'apprécie énormément le professionnalisme et la douceur du Dr Mounib. Ma peur du dentiste a totalement disparu. Un grand merci !", rating: 5,
imageSrc: "http://img.b2bpic.net/free-photo/man-isolated-showing-facial-emotions_1303-20271.jpg"},
{
id: "t3", name: "Emily Rodriguez", handle: "@emilyr", testimonial: "Un service impeccable du début à la fin. Le cabinet est moderne et très propre. Je recommande sans hésiter.", rating: 5,
imageSrc: "http://img.b2bpic.net/free-photo/senior-business-man-clenching-his-teeth-while-talking-phone_1262-800.jpg"},
{
id: "t4", name: "David Kim", handle: "@davidk", testimonial: "Pour une urgence dentaire, j'ai été pris en charge rapidement et efficacement. Soulagement immédiat et excellent suivi. Merci encore !", rating: 5,
imageSrc: "http://img.b2bpic.net/free-photo/mothers-day-concept-with-kid-showing-slate_23-2147797106.jpg"},
{
id: "t5", name: "Sophie Martin", handle: "@sophiem", testimonial: "L'équipe est attentive et à l'écoute. Ils prennent le temps d'expliquer chaque étape. Une expérience très positive.", rating: 5,
imageSrc: "http://img.b2bpic.net/free-photo/close-up-portrait-senior-man_23-2149207225.jpg"},
]}
showRating={true}
title="Ce Que Nos Patients Disent"
description="La satisfaction de nos patients est notre plus grande fierté. Lisez leurs témoignages et découvrez pourquoi ils nous font confiance pour leur santé bucco-dentaire et leur sourire."
buttons={[
{
text: "Voir sur Google Maps", href: "https://www.google.com/maps/search/Dr+Gharbi+Mounib+El+Mourouj"},
]}
/>
</div>
<div id="faq" data-section="faq">
<FaqSplitText
useInvertedBackground={false}
faqs={[
{
id: "faq1", title: "Comment prendre rendez-vous ?", content: "Vous pouvez prendre rendez-vous directement par téléphone, via WhatsApp, ou en remplissant le formulaire de contact sur notre site web. Notre équipe vous recontactera rapidement."},
{
id: "faq2", title: "Quels types de paiements acceptez-vous ?", content: "Nous acceptons les paiements en espèces, par carte bancaire et par chèque. Des facilités de paiement peuvent être discutées pour certains traitements."},
{
id: "faq3", title: "Que faire en cas d'urgence dentaire ?", content: "En cas d'urgence, contactez-nous immédiatement par téléphone. Nous ferons tout notre possible pour vous recevoir dans les plus brefs délais et soulager votre douleur."},
{
id: "faq4", title: "Le cabinet est-il accessible aux personnes à mobilité réduite ?", content: "Oui, notre cabinet est entièrement équipé pour accueillir les personnes à mobilité réduite, assurant un accès facile et confortable pour tous nos patients."},
]}
sideTitle="Vos Questions, Nos Réponses sur Votre Santé Dentaire"
sideDescription="Nous répondons à vos interrogations concernant nos services de stomatologie, nos traitements d'orthodontie, la préservation de votre smile, et l'esthétique dentaire."
faqsAnimation="slide-up"
textPosition="left"
/>
</div>
<div id="contact" data-section="contact">
<ContactText
useInvertedBackground={true}
background={{
variant: "radial-gradient"}}
text="Prêt à prendre soin de votre sourire ? Contactez-nous dès aujourd'hui pour une consultation ou en cas d'urgence. Nous sommes impatients de vous accueillir !"
buttons={[
{
text: "Appeler le cabinet", href: "tel:+216XXXXXXXX"},
{
text: "Envoyer un WhatsApp", href: "https://wa.me/216XXXXXXXX"},
]}
/>
</div>
<div id="contact-details" data-section="contact-details">
<ContactSplitForm
title="Contact & Accès"
description="Cabinet Dentaire Dr Gharbi Mounib\nAdresse : Cité Ennasr 2, Tunis, Tunisie\nTél : +216 XX XXX XXX\nWhatsApp : +216 XX XXX XXX\nHoraires : Lun-Ven 09:00-18:00, Sam 09:00-13:00\n\nNous sommes là pour répondre à vos questions et vous accueillir dans les meilleures conditions. N'hésitez pas à nous contacter."
inputs={[
{ name: "name", type: "text", placeholder: "Nom Complet", required: true },
{ name: "email", type: "email", placeholder: "Votre Email", required: true },
{ name: "phone", type: "tel", placeholder: "Numéro de Téléphone", required: false },
]}
textarea={{ name: "message", placeholder: "Votre message", rows: 4, required: true }}
imageSrc="http://img.b2bpic.net/free-photo/map-with-pin_23-2147714341.jpg"
imageAlt="Localisation du cabinet sur une carte"
mediaPosition="right"
mediaAnimation="slide-up"
buttonText="Envoyer le message"
useInvertedBackground={true}
/>
</div>
<div id="footer" data-section="footer">
<FooterLogoReveal
logoText="Dr Gharbi Mounib"
leftLink={{
text: "Politique de confidentialité", href: "#"}}
rightLink={{
text: "Mentions légales", href: "#"}}
/>
</div>
</ReactLenis>
<MobileStickyBand />
</ThemeProvider>
);
}